Remove operators with existing functional tests from layer creator (#2772)
authorBartosz Lesniewski <bartosz.lesniewski@intel.com>
Fri, 30 Oct 2020 04:42:27 +0000 (05:42 +0100)
committerGitHub <noreply@github.com>
Fri, 30 Oct 2020 04:42:27 +0000 (07:42 +0300)
commitb25d4ab0658b09f079460914f922ea6084de144e
tree071a44f41244a249ae116cb4fc4dfb4385ebcbf1
parent7b45975af8afff011cf29d5813f26fbe17b2d097
Remove operators with existing functional tests from layer creator (#2772)

* Remove 49 operators from layer creator

* Remove debug code

* Add specificCreator for deconvolution

* add specificCreator for logical not

* Fix concat creator behavior for negative axis

* add creator for TopK, overrides for visit_attribute methods

* remove layerCreator templates for removed ops

* Disable exception check for Deconvolution and TopK

* add specificCreator for stridedSlice

* add specificCreator for DetecionOutput

* resolve conflict with batchNormInference changes

* fix detection output visit_attributes for some of the bools

* Remove Ceiling from LayerCreator

* Change detectionOutput param validation to expect bool instead of uint

* detectionOutput specificCreator to set bool params as int strings

* Add vector of integer value accessor handling to xml deserializer.

* Fix indentation
inference-engine/src/legacy_api/include/legacy/ngraph_ops/topk_ie.hpp
inference-engine/src/legacy_api/src/convert_function_to_cnn_network.cpp
inference-engine/src/legacy_api/src/ie_cnn_layer_builder_ngraph.cpp
inference-engine/src/legacy_api/src/ie_layer_validators.cpp
inference-engine/src/legacy_api/src/ngraph_ops/topk_ie.cpp
inference-engine/src/readers/ir_reader/ie_ir_parser.cpp
inference-engine/src/readers/ir_reader/ie_ir_parser.hpp
inference-engine/src/transformations/include/ngraph_ops/deconvolution_ie.hpp
inference-engine/src/transformations/src/ngraph_ops/deconvolution_ie.cpp
inference-engine/tests/functional/inference_engine/cnn_network/convert_ngraph_to_cnn_network_tests.cpp
ngraph/core/src/op/strided_slice.cpp